HealthMatters'05 #3 - Battling Polio in India

The Western hemisphere eradicated polio fifteen years ago. But in India, millions live with the debilitating condition. Many don’t have access to rehabilitation services, or the expensive leg braces that would improve their lives. But now there’s a quicker, cheaper way to get people with polio back on their feet.

HealthMatters'05 #5 - Fighting Tanzania's Mosquitos

When tourists prepare for a trip to Tanzania, they often include a course of anti-malarial drugs. For the country’s rural citizens, the expensive drugs are often out of reach. But nets treated with insecticide can be a good alternative.
